Cheesy Sloppy Joe Toast


Description

A nostalgic twist on a classic comfort food, featuring a savory sloppy joe filling atop crispy toast with melted cheese.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 cup sloppy joe sauce
  • 4 slices of bread
  • 1 cup shredded cheese (e.g., cheddar or mozzarella)
  • 1 tablespoon butter
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Optional toppings: Pickles, Onions, Jalapeños

Instructions

  1. In a skillet over medium heat, cook the ground beef until browned. Drain excess fat.
  2. Stir in the sloppy joe sauce and let simmer for about 5 minutes.
  3. Meanwhile, pre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
  4. Butter one side of each slice of bread and place them butter-side down on a baking sheet.
  5. Spoon the sloppy joe mixture over the unbuttered side of the bread.
  6. Top each with shredded cheese.
  7. Bake in the oven for about 10 minutes or until the cheese is melted and bubbly.
  8. Serve hot, topped with optional toppings if desired.

Notes

For maximum flavor, consider making your own sloppy joe sauce. Experiment with different types of bread for unique twists.
